Business Analyst VP
Whippany, NJ

As a Barclays Business Analyst, you will be joining the Product Control Change team, supporting the bank’s Product Control and Finance Control functions. You will be responsible for supporting Markets Finance initiatives driven by the Regulatory SIP program and may also be called upon to support Commercial growth and other Regulatory requirements. These initiatives include the design & build of new technology solutions, business process re-engineering as well as continuous improvement efforts.

What will you be doing?
• Determining business requirements and prioritizing them for change
  • Defining functional requirements, which reflect the business requirements and developing approaches to enable them to be delivered via process changes or technology solutions
  • Liaising with Risk, Finance and Treasury Business Stakeholders to document business outcomes, functional specifications as product backlogs for new Finance initiatives
  • Defining detailed business and integration requirements using the Confluence/Wiki based documentation approach aligned with an Agile / sprint-based development methodology
  • Creating detailed GUI mock-ups and other visual requirements, as required, to be presented alongside user requirements to development /feature teams and key business stakeholders
  • Working actively and closely with feature teams to ensure user requirements/business outcomes are clearly understood and developed as specified in the documentation
  • Analyzing UAT issues and assisting Business users / developers with issue resolution
What we’re looking for:
• Bachelors Degree in a Finance or related field (BA/BS)
  • Extensive experience and expertise as a Business Analyst
  • Proficient expertise with Business Analysis tools as well as Agile software ( JIRA, Agile Central)
  • Proven experience managing data migrations
  • In-depth knowledge and experience of Finance processes (sub-ledger accounting functions and how accounting data impacts Finance and Operations processes and controls, etc.)
Skills that will help you in the role:
• Project Management experience
  • 5+ years of managing a team (5-10 team size)
  • Good knowledge of Investment Banking / Financial Services products
  • Experience and knowledge of Finance management and reporting / technology solutions
